Subject: Memtrace cut-over complete

Team,

Cut-over to Memtrace v2 for GPU memory profiling finished last night. Old v1 agents are disabled; any tickets referencing v1 dashboards should be closed as resolved-by-migration. Sampling overhead is now under 2% and allocation traces include kernel names. Known gap: profiles older than 30 days were not migrated. Point customers at the v2 docs for setup questions. For reference when troubleshooting, the agent now runs with the following configuration.

settings of bagaf-bawip:
[aldax]
port = 5000
region = south-4
host = aldax.brasklabs.corp
team = brivan
timeout_ms = 2000
retries = 2

### Crossword generator — release gate

Before cutting a Gridsmith release, run the full puzzle validation suite: fill solvability, clue-bank coverage, and the banned-word filter. A release is blocked if any daily-size grid fails to fill within 90 seconds or if the filter list is older than the current snapshot. Do not skip the filter check; it has caught issues twice. The gate checklist is on the internal page below.

operations page: https://confluence.zemvarlabs.internal/projects/display/browse/display/8963

Subject: Webhook cut-over complete

The move to the new Brindlehook delivery service finished last night. Key change: retries are now exponential with jitter, capped at six attempts, then the event lands in the dead-letter store. Manual redelivery is available via the ops console. Old fixed-interval retry code is gone, so don't reference it. Current retry configuration for production is as follows.

config for kahop-tajop:
[eliix]
port = 5000
region = central-3
host = eliix.qirvancorp.internal
timeout_ms = 3000
retries = 6

## Support

Thanks for reviewing the Cobblewick hermetic build migration! Heads up: some targets still lean on the old scripted pipeline, so if a diff looks odd, it's probably a half-migrated module rather than a bug. The migration tracker doc lists which packages are fully hermetic. Please flag anything that reintroduces network fetches during builds — that's the big no-no we're trying to stamp out. Questions about sandbox rules or toolchain pins come up a lot, so don't hesitate to ask. Send migration questions here.

alerts address for kaduf-kaguf: sorael@nelvroworks.internal